Upgraded AI Stage Mode for challenging lighting
Concert environments present complex shooting conditions. Rapid
lighting shifts, intense spotlights, and moving subjects often result in
overexposed faces, digital noise, and blurred zoom shots. The vivo V70’s
upgraded AI Stage Mode addresses these issues through intelligent scene
recognition and advanced image processing.
Designed specifically for stage settings, AI Stage Mode balances
strong lighting while stabilizing up to 20× zoom, enabling users to capture
detailed photos and videos even from the back rows. At 10× zoom and beyond,
facial details remain defined and natural, minimizing blown highlights and
suppressing noise.

The feature works in tandem with the device’s 50MP ZEISS Super
Telephoto Camera, supported by vivo’s AI Image Enhancement Algorithm for
sharper detail rendering. AI Style Portrait Technology further improves facial
clarity, ensuring performers remain the focal point despite complex lighting
conditions.
4K 60fps video arrives in the V Series
For the first time in the V Series, the vivo V70 introduces 4K
60fps video recording. The 4K resolution delivers high-definition clarity,
while 60 frames per second ensures fluid, lifelike motion capture.
Whether documenting live performances, choreography, or
large-scale festival productions, 4K 60fps enhances realism and smoothness,
allowing users to recreate the atmosphere of the event with cinematic
precision.
Complementing its video capabilities is the new AI Audio Noise
Eraser. This feature detects and isolates different sound types, enabling users
to selectively remove unwanted background noise during post-editing for
cleaner, more focused recordings.
